Has anyone had any issues with their ABS? On Monday the ABS and the brake warning light came on and stayed on. The next day all was good driving to work and home. Left to get the kids and boom the light came back on. It seams to do it only when I start the car and not while I'm driving, but that changed when I was driving into work today. This time I heard the ABS kicked in while stopping at a light (and it was not a hard stop and the roads are not slick) and then the lights came on again and stayed on. It wouldn't surprise me if when I go home the lights are off.

Anyone have any idea what it could be?
 
Check your fluid level in the reservior.
